JRS College generates thousands of leads a month across Meta, TikTok, webinars, walk-ins and referrals. Most are never properly worked. Our first touch is often a cold call, roughly a third of paid leads never answer, and stalled leads quietly die in the database.

This role owns that engine. You decide who hears from us, on which channel, with what message, and when. You build the segments, write the flows, run the retargeting, and prove what worked. It is a broad role.

You will touch paid, organic, lifecycle, content and analytics, and you will be inside HubSpot every day. If you want to grow into owning marketing end to end, this is a role that will let you — the ceiling here is set by what you can deliver, not by how long you have been doing it. This is a hands-on build role, not a strategy-deck role.

What you'll own

Segmentation and audience strategy Define and maintain the segmentation model across the full lifecycle: new lead, engaged, stalled, no-show, application started, deposit paid, enrolled, past student, referrer, ambassador Segment by program (PSW, ECA), by source (paid social, referral, walk-in, offshore) and by immigration status (study permit, work permit, PR/citizen, refugee) — each needs different messaging Own list hygiene, suppression rules and unsubscribe protection for high-value audiences such as the enrolled-student database Multi-channel campaign execution Build and run WhatsApp,



SMS and email campaigns end to end in HubSpot — templates, sequences, triggers, branching logic and timing Design the first-touch sequence that fires within seconds of form submission: video, brochure, qualifying question, booking link Own channel selection: what belongs on WhatsApp, what belongs on SMS, what belongs in email, and what should never go to a given segment Retargeting and re-engagement Build automated win-back flows for every stalled stage — no reply, no-show, application abandoned, deposit not paid Run paid retargeting audiences off CRM segments and keep them synced Re-engage past students, past referrers and dormant leads with campaigns matched to where they stopped Paid and organic support Work across Meta, TikTok and Google campaigns — audiences, creative briefs, landing pages and conversion tracking Keep message consistent from ad through to enrolment Lifecycle and referral programs Own communications for the Ambassador and referral program: onboarding, activation, reminders, payout notifications Build the nurture that moves a lead from raw to sales-ready, so advisers open every call with context rather than cold Measurement Report on open, reply, connect, meeting-booked, enrolment and cost per enrolment by segment and channel Run A/B tests on copy, timing, channel and offer,



and act on the results Maintain attribution and campaign tracking so channel performance is defensible Cross-team coordination Work with Sales, CRM and Admissions so messaging matches what advisers say on the phone Document flows, ownership and scope before build, and raise gaps early with the people who can close them What we're looking for

We care more about range and appetite than years served. If you have done a smaller version of this well and want a bigger surface to run, apply. Required 4+ years in digital marketing with real ownership of campaigns, not just execution against someone else's brief Working knowledge across most facets of marketing — lifecycle, paid, content, analytics — and genuine interest in the parts you have not done yet Hands‑on CRM automation experience (HubSpot strongly preferred): workflows, lists, properties, lifecycle stages, reporting.

You can build a branching workflow without help Strong copywriting for short‑form channels; you write the messages, not just schedule them Comfort with data — pulling numbers, reading funnel drop‑off, changing the program based on what you find Fluent written English Strongly preferred WhatsApp Business API or SMS at volume Paid retargeting with CRM‑synced audiences (Meta, Google) Education, admissions or another long consideration‑cycle sector Referral or ambassador program experience Working knowledge of CASL or similar consent regulation How you work You raise problems early and directly, with the people who can solve them You document scope and ownership before building You are comfortable being measured on enrolments, not on campaign volume If remote: you keep your work visible without being chased
